How to find small productions at 14? by Alarming_Duck681 in techtheatre

[–]DullVd 1 point2 points  (0 children)

A lot of places you may not be able to do that professionally until you are older. I would recommend reaching out to a place near you that produces the kind of work you want to do in the future and ask if you can try to shadow people or get a tour of the space from a production manager. Also if you see a tour of some sort coming to your area try reaching out to them and seeing if they would let you shadow their people as well. You will find those people tend to love talking about their equipment and things of the sort. I would also highly recommend trying to do that with a touring theater company at some point so you can see how they work.

Spraying aircraft cable black? by Embarrassed-Ad-1592 in techtheatre

[–]DullVd 9 points10 points  (0 children)

You should buy black cable as spray paint can damage your cables and it’s relatively cheap. You might be okay but you need to know there’s the risk. If you absolutely can’t afford to buy black cable you could go that route but you shouldn’t if it’s possible with your budget.
